The Austin Hospital (Austin Health)
Website: www.austin.org.au
Access & referral:
- Referral templates and guidelines can be accessed from the GP Access page of the Austin Health website (click here).
The referral process for Urgent Outpatient appointments is to phone OP GP Liaison Nurse on Tel. 9496 2533 or Tel. 9496 5000 & Page 1006. Discuss patient’s condition regarding urgency. Fax referral letter to 9496 2097 .

Peter Mac
Website: www.petermac.org
Peter Mac GP access. For referral guidelines and links click here.
Referral and Management Guidelines for each tumour stream, including:
- Clinical information, the specialist clinic's clinicians, and the investigations and diagnostics required for referral which will assist in triaging.
- All referral forms to be used in conjunction with the referral guidelines for each tumour stream.
- All referrals to be to a named clinician as many of our clinics are bulk billed (no out of pocket expenses). If in doubt please address your referral to the Chair of the relevant Clinical Service.
